26. Use of AI Systems (EU AI Act – Limited Risk)
26.1 RPM uses certain AI-based functionalities on the Website and within the Services, including but not limited to: automated suggestions, content generation or summarisation, chat- or assistant-style interfaces, recommendation features, and analytics that may support or personalise your learning experience. These functionalities qualify as AI systems within the meaning of the EU Artificial Intelligence Act (Regulation (EU) 2024/1689) and are considered limited-risk systems subject to transparency obligations under Article 50.
26.2 Whenever you interact directly with such an AI system (for example, when typing into an AI assistant, chatbot or similar automated interface), you will be clearly informed that you are interacting with an AI system, unless this is obvious to a reasonably well-informed, observant and circumspect user given the context and presentation of the feature. This information will be provided in a clear and distinguishable manner at the latest at the time of your first interaction with the AI system.
26.3 Where the Website or Services display or provide content that has been artificially generated or meaningfully manipulated by an AI system (for example, AI-generated explanations, practice questions, summaries or feedback), RPM will make reasonable efforts to label such content or otherwise clearly indicate its artificial origin, in line with Article 50(4) AI Act, unless the content has been subject to human review or editorial control and a natural or legal person assumes editorial responsibility for its publication.
26.4 RPM does not knowingly deploy emotion recognition systems or biometric categorisation systems within the Website or Services for end users. If such functionalities were to be introduced in the future, RPM would (i) clearly inform natural persons exposed to such systems of their operation, and (ii) ensure that any processing of personal data complies with the GDPR and other applicable EU and national data protection rules, as required by Article 50(3) AI Act.
26.5 The AI systems used in the Website and Services are designed to support and assist Users, and are not intended to make legally or similarly significant decisions about Users without meaningful human involvement. Users should not rely solely on AI-generated outputs for legal, financial, medical, HR or other high‑impact decisions and remain responsible for critically assessing any AI-generated suggestions or content. This is without prejudice to your rights under applicable consumer protection, data protection, and fundamental rights legislation.
26.6 RPM may adjust, replace, or remove AI functionalities over time, including in order to comply with the EU AI Act, guidance from the European Commission's AI Office, or national supervisory authorities. Continued use of the Website and Services after such changes constitutes your acceptance of the updated use of AI systems, without prejudice to any mandatory information and transparency obligations that RPM must observe under Union or national law.
27. Copyright Infringement Notices
RPM respects intellectual property rights and expects Users to do the same. This section applies to copyright infringement claims under the EU Copyright Directive (Directive (EU) 2019/790), the Dutch Copyright Act (Auteurswet), the UK Copyright, Designs and Patents Act 1988, and — to the extent applicable — the US Digital Millennium Copyright Act (17 U.S.C. § 512).
27.1 Submitting a Takedown Notice. If you believe that content accessible through the Website or Services infringes your copyright, please send a written notice to legal@reallydoing.it containing all of the following:
- Identification of the copyrighted work you claim has been infringed (or, if multiple works are covered by a single notice, a representative list).
- Identification of the material you claim is infringing, with sufficient detail for RPM to locate it (e.g. a URL or description of where the content appears).
- Your contact information: name, postal address, email address, and telephone number.
- A statement that you have a good-faith belief that use of the material is not authorised by the copyright owner, its agent, or applicable law.
- A statement, made under penalty of perjury (if submitted under US law) or equivalent declaration, that the information in your notice is accurate and that you are the copyright owner or authorised to act on the owner's behalf.
- Your physical or electronic signature.
RPM will review all valid notices promptly and, where appropriate, remove or disable access to the identified material. RPM will also notify the user who posted the material where permitted by law.
27.2 Counter-Notice. If you believe your content was removed in error, you may submit a counter-notice to legal@reallydoing.it containing: (a) identification of the removed material and its location before removal; (b) a statement under penalty of perjury (or equivalent) that you have a good-faith belief the material was removed by mistake or misidentification; (c) your name, address, telephone number, and email address; and (d) your physical or electronic signature. Upon receipt of a valid counter-notice, RPM may reinstate the material at its discretion, subject to any further legal process.
27.3 Repeat Infringers. RPM operates a repeat-infringer policy. Users who are the subject of three or more valid, uncontested takedown notices within any rolling twelve-month period may have their accounts suspended or permanently terminated, at RPM's sole discretion.
27.4 Abuse of Process. Submitting a takedown notice or counter-notice that you know to be materially false may expose you to civil liability and, in some jurisdictions, criminal penalties. RPM reserves the right to seek damages for bad-faith or abusive notices.
27.5 Designated Contact. All copyright-related notices must be sent to: legal@reallydoing.it. RPM aims to acknowledge valid notices within five business days.
